PG&E, labor union rebuff San Francisco's $2.5B offer to acquire grid assets
After more than a century of operation in San Francisco, Pacific Gas and Electric Co. appears inclined to stay put, largely rebuffing a $2.5 billion cash offer from city leaders to acquire the troubled utility's electric distribution and transmission assets needed to serve all electricity customers in San Francisco.

Shell wraps sale of interest in 264-MW wind project in West Virginia
Royal Dutch Shell PLC subsidiary Shell WindEnergy Inc. completed the sale of its 50% interest in the 264-MW NedPower Mount Storm wind farm in Grant County, W.Va., to an affiliate of Castleton Commodities International LLC.

Alabama Power seeks approval to build, acquire gas-fired plants
Alabama Power Co. on Sept. 6 filed a request with the Alabama Public Service Commission for a certificate of convenience and necessity to procure additional generation capacity by acquiring a combined-cycle plant, building a new one and entering into power purchase agreements.

E.ON plans 'merger squeeze-out' to integrate innogy after RWE asset swap
E.ON SE plans to swiftly integrate innogy SE into the company through a "merger squeeze-out" once it gets approval from the European Commission. The deal is part of a multibillion-euro asset swap between E.ON and RWE AG.

Northland Power dips its toe in regulated utility market with Colombia buy
Canadian power plant owner Northland Power Inc's planned move into the regulated utilities market with a C$1.05 billion purchase of Colombia's Empresa de Energía de Boyacá ESP is designed to provide a stable source of income to bolster its generation-only revenues, CEO Mike Crawley said.
Solarpack becomes sole owner of two solar power plants in Peru
Solarpack Corporacion Tecnologica SA has become the sole owner of the Tacna and Panamericana Solar power plants with the completion of a $51.5 million deal to acquire a 90.5% interest in the projects.
